review for Les Bain Douche,7 Rue du Bourg-l'Abbe,Paris, Karim..

Ok I was warned about Les Bain Douche. I was warned that it was possibly the hottest place in town. Actually ManRay was also mentioned but I didn’t go there, did go here and hence this is the review your getting. Get it!!!?

I was also warned that the door policy here makes it as tough to get in as to break into Fort Knox. Basically I’m saying it is tough!

If you happen to be gorgeous and dressed to kill I think this may be less of an issue. However, I look in the mirror every morning and I really don’t think I have the legs for it, even if I did shave them. When Steve and I arrived, it already had a queue building up outside (around mid night). To their credit, in Europe there is a certain amenable attitude towards people who make an effort in dressing up. I don’t mean this British preoccupation with shirts hanging out of trousers, I mean dressing up. Shirt, jacket, clean shoes and may be even a tie. A well placed phone call before hand probably helped but is no guarantee. Either way, Gucci and Versace are made for nights like this. And it was with this attitude that we walked up to the door man. He didn’t check the guest list but escorted us inside, neatly by passing the entire queue! Mission accomplished. It was with this first obstacle over come that the rest fell neatly into place. No queue for us, followed by free entry and then shown directly to the VIP area. Erm, and there I was worried that I hadn’t flossed!?

The club itself is split into several areas but all are party filled. The VIP area was calmer and introduced us to the clientele here. The moment Steve and I strode in it was as if the piano player had stopped playing and everyone in the bar was checking us out. Being scrutinised so carefully did not help our up til that point bloated egos. Nothing a swift Jack Daniels couldn’t repair.

The building originally had been a municipal bathhouse (hence the name) but had been converted into a club that had been on top form for the last decade and a half. The rich and famous and infamous have found themselves here over the years and many Hollywood types in their visits to Paris to plug a new movie have frequented Les Bain Douche. So it has always had an impressive curriculum vitae.

Down stairs you’ll find the main dance floors and an impressive sound system. You can even see the old baths, which are now a convenient little area.

The crowd is great and the atmosphere so different from UK clubs. Definitely different and definitely worth a visit. If you didn’t bother with a hotel you could potentially get the next train home to London as the club does not shut until 6am! Take note Sunday night is gay night so erm I guess take note. Other nights of the week are music focused but I’ve only done the weekend here so you are on your own on a school night.

Final Word: Super cool night club with years of attracting the finest looking locals into a culb with quite a reputation and quite a sound system. If you can get in then that is an achievement in itself.

+ Super super cool crowd
- Harder to get into than a birthday party at Madonnas house
